Html CSS:position:absolute和margin:auto用于居中-这是如何工作的?

Html CSS:position:absolute和margin:auto用于居中-这是如何工作的?,html,css,Html,Css,我见过在其他人的代码中,将一个元素集中在网站上的模式: img{ 位置:绝对位置; 排名:0; 左:0; 右:0; 底部:0; 保证金:自动; } 位置:绝对位置允许您设置元素与整个页面边缘的顶部、底部、右侧和左侧的距离 在第二个示例中,即使将“包裹”设置为800px的高度,从页面每侧的“子距离”也设置为0。因此,它涵盖了整个页面 希望这有帮助 #孩子{ 位置:绝对位置; 排名:0; 左:0; 右:0; 底部:0; 高度:100px; 宽度:250px; 保证金:自动; 背景色:石灰; }

我见过在其他人的代码中,将一个元素集中在网站上的模式:

img{
位置:绝对位置;
排名:0;
左:0;
右:0;
底部:0;
保证金:自动;
}

位置:绝对位置
允许您设置元素与整个页面边缘的顶部、底部、右侧和左侧的距离

在第二个示例中,即使将“包裹”设置为800px的高度,从页面每侧的“子距离”也设置为0。因此,它涵盖了整个页面

希望这有帮助

#孩子{
位置:绝对位置;
排名:0;
左:0;
右:0;
底部:0;
高度:100px;
宽度:250px;
保证金:自动;
背景色:石灰;
}
#包裹{
宽度:100%;
高度:800px;
}

#内部{
位置:绝对位置;
排名:0;
左:0;
右:0;
底部:0;
高度:100px;
宽度:250px;
保证金:自动;
背景色:#000;边框:1px纯色#fff;
}
#容器{
宽度:100%;
高度:800px;
}